Course Overview

Embark on a journey of advanced mathematical and statistical inquiry with the MSc by Research Mathematics at the University of Bristol. This postgraduate programme is designed for ambitious individuals eager to contribute to the frontiers of mathematical research, whether in pure or applied domains. You will join a vibrant academic community renowned for its world-class research, focusing on areas that drive innovation and understanding. If you possess a strong analytical mind and a passion for rigorous investigation, this degree offers the ideal environment to cultivate your research potential and make a tangible impact.

This full-time, on-campus Masters degree is structured over two years, providing you with dedicated time to immerse yourself in your chosen research specialism. You will work closely with leading academics, benefiting from their expertise and guidance as you develop your own research project, culminating in a significant dissertation. The University of Bristol's School of Mathematics fosters a collaborative atmosphere, encouraging interaction and the exchange of ideas. Upon completion, you will graduate with advanced research skills, ready to pursue doctoral studies or embark on a career in fields that require sophisticated analytical and problem-solving capabilities.

Can I work while studying?

Students enrolled in degree courses can work up to 20 hours per week during term time and full-time during breaks. No separate work permit is needed for this.
